Introduction to Complexity Theory Column 123We close off 2024 with a fantastic guest column by Stacey Jeffery, on the surprising intricacies regarding composition of quantum algorithms.Stacey also did great work in providing illuminating intuitive explanations and figures, so trust me -you don't want to miss it!What's in store for 2025?We expect to publish guest columns by Igor Carboni Oliveira (on Meta-Mathematics of Computational Complexity Theory), Noam Mazor (topic TBA), Elena Grigorescu (on Locally Decodable Codes for Insertions and Deletions) and Mitali Bafna (on Highdimensional expanders and their applications to PCPs and codes), so stay tuned!
